Page 1 City of Elk River Facility Maintenance Manager Position Description Department/Division: Park and Recreation/Multi-purpose Facility Immediate Supervisor: Multi-purpose Facility Superintendent Pay Grade: 6E FLSA Status: Exempt Last Updated: (date) 7/2020 Positions Supervised: Facility Maintenance Supervisor, Ice Resurfacer/Facility Worker, Facility Worker, Concession Workers Position Summary The Facility Maintenance Manager is responsible for directing the maintenance operations of the Multi-purpose Facility in the most efficient and economical manner possible. Essential Functions 1. Plans and directs the maintenance operations of the Multi-purpose Facility. A. Directs the day-to-day maintenance of the facility and its equipment. B. Recommends and enforces policy, practices, and other controls that improve the operation of the facility including mechanical systems. C. Keeps Multi-purpose Facility Superintendent informed of important developments at the facility. 2. Coordinates maintenance functions of the Multi-purpose Facility. A. Supervises the maintenance of ice sheets to ensure optimum condition when the arena is open to the public. B. Supervises the maintenance of the facility to ensure efficient operation, cleanliness, and safety. C. Supervises the maintenance of equipment to ensure equipment is operating in optimum condition. 3. Supervises maintenance personnel. A. Recommends for hire, trains, and evaluates performance of maintenance staff in accordance with the personnel policies of the city. B. Schedules personnel to provide adequate staff coverage for maintenance and operations, including concessions. C. Administers a program of employee safety. D. Performs timely annual performance reviews of all employees supervised. 4. Assists with the development and administration of the Multi-purpose Facility budget. A. Assists in the development of the annual budget. B. Monitors revenues and expenditures to ensure accurate accounting of money and compliance with approved budget. Page 2 Facility Maintenance Manager.docx 5. Performs other essential job duties. A. Regular and timely work attendance. B. Follows all safety procedures. C. Participates in safety training.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ities ❑ Knowledge of operations and management techniques of an ice arena. ❑ Knowledge of accepted business practices in accounting and personnel management. ❑ Knowledge of ammonia refrigeration/ice making system operation, maintenance, and safety procedures. ❑ Knowledge of operation of facility machinery and equipment and proper maintenance procedures. ❑ Ability to plan, supervise, and evaluate the work of others. ❑ Ability to administer a department budget. ❑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with others. ❑ Ability to communicate effectively, both orally and in writing. Minimum Qualifications ❑ Two years post-secondary education in ice arena management or related field. ❑ Three years comprehensive experience in the management of an ice arena. ❑ Three years supervisory experience. ❑ Valid driver’s license and good driving record. Page 1 City of Elk River Facility Maintenance Supervisor Position Description Department/Division: Park and Recreation/Multi-purpose Facility Immediate Supervisor: Facility Maintenance Manager Pay Grade: 3N FLSA Status: Non-Exempt Last Updated: (date) 7/2020 Positions Supervised: Oversees the work of part-time employees. Position Summary The Facility Maintenance Supervisor is responsible for general operations and maintenance of the ice rink and its equipment. Is acting manager in the absence of the Facility Maintenance Manager. Essential Functions 1. Assists in the day-to-day operations of the multi-purpose facility. A. Assists in supervising personnel to maintain facility effectiveness. B. Carries out and enforces policies and practices. C. Insures that safety and security measures are enforced. D. Keeps Facility Maintenance Manager informed of important developments that he/she will need to know to effectively manage the operation of the arena. 2. Provides maintenance functions of the Multi-purpose Facility, rinks, and equipment. A. Assists in maintaining ice sheet in optimum condition when the rink is open to the public. B. Carries out maintenance activities and preventive maintenance programs on facility machinery and equipment. C. Provides general maintenance of the facility and grounds to ensure cleanliness and safety. D. Ensures necessary repairs are made promptly. E. Inspects and corrects any ice surface defects. F. Identifies any maintenance problems with the ice refrigeration and resurfacing equipment and notifies supervisor. 3. Performs equipment operations. A. Operates rink refrigeration equipment. B. Operates resurfacing equipment in a safe manner, keeping ice hours on schedule. 4. Performs supervisory duties. A. Assists in assigning workload to part-time maintenance employees. B. Trains maintenance personnel in facility equipment operations. Page 2 Facility Maintenance Supervisor.docx 5. Performs other essential job duties. A. Regular and timely work attendance. B. Follows all safety procedures. C. Participates in safety training. D. Performs skate sharpening. Required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ities ❑ Knowledge of facility equipment to readily diagnose operating problems to minimize downtime. ❑ Knowledge of proper maintenance procedures. ❑ Knowledge of ammonia refrigeration/ice making system operation, maintenance, and safety procedures. ❑ Knowledge of facility administration and operations. ❑ Knowledge and experience of facility mechanical equipment. ❑ Skilled in operating custodial maintenance equipment. ❑ Ability to account for cash receipts and operate a cash register. ❑ Ability to train and supervise part-time employees. ❑ Ability to deal with the public in a courteous and efficient manner. ❑ Ability to communicate effectively, both orally and in writing. ❑ On a frequent basis, must be able to lift 20 lbs. from floor to waist and have the ability to carry it over 250 feet. ❑ On a frequent basis, must be able to pull 95 lbs. Minimum Qualifications ❑ High School diploma or equivalent. ❑ Valid driver’s license and good driving record. ❑ Three years of experience with ice arena refrigeration systems, resurfacing machines, and building and equipment maintenance. ❑ Valid driver’s license and good driving record. Preferred Qualifications ❑ Certified courses in ice arena refrigeration. ❑ Postsecondary degree in arena maintenance or related field. ❑ Experience in supervision.
